Our mission is to destigmatize mental illness and prevent suicide. We raise funds during this event through monetary and product sponsorship, basket donations, t-shirt sales, timed race registration and direct donations. All proceeds directly support students needing mental health services as well as group training sessions for students. This helps to promote our belief that "Health is Health". At 4TeamBrock, we collaborate with the Mental Health Association of NYS, the American Foundation for Suicide Prevention (AFSP), and the National Alliance on Mental Illness (NAMI- NYC). Additionally, in WNY, we have supported students through the Family Support Center, Niagara University, and Clarence High School.
